The simplest way of doing that is to assign hotkeys to the different materials. For example, you might choose 1, 2 and 3 on the keyboard. To assign a hotkey:

  1. Click on the large material thumbnail in the Material palette so that the pop-up appears with all the materials.
  2. Ctrl+click on the material you want.
  3. Press the hotkey you want to use.
  4. Repeat (2) and (3) for the other materials.
  5. Store the hotkeys before closing ZBrush (press Preferences>Hotkeys>Store).
